Fluid mechanics: coefficient of discharge for an external mouthpiece For a sharp-edged external mouthpiece (running free), identify the standard coefficient of discharge value used in calculations. Choose the correct numerical value.

Difficulty: Easy

Correct Answer: 0.855

Explanation:

Concept/Approach
The coefficient of discharge Cd for an external mouthpiece (free discharge) is empirically established around 0.85–0.86 for water at normal conditions. This accounts for contraction and velocity effects at the mouthpiece.


Final Answer
0.855
